Google message "Tato verze prohlížeče už není podporována. Upgradujte na podporovaný prohlížeč." in english: This browser version is no longer supported. Please upgrade to a supported browser. I have latest one version of Mozilla. 115.33.0esr (64bit) on High Sierra 10.13.6. Why I obtaining this message from Google Drive - DOCS ? I think at this browser missing lots of things, some web pages do not show correctly and is impossible to report it, notwithstand Mozilla have button to reporting. Anny idea? And yes, i have to stand on High Sierra still.

Short version. the Firefox 115.33.0esr is based on the old Firefox 115.0 released July 4, 2023 but with security/stability fixes since.

Firefox 116.0 and later requires macOS 10.15 (ten.fifteen) or later to run.

You may still be able to use Gmail just fine in the meantime.
